Where to Find Tarrant County Newspaper Archives

So, where can you actually access these valuable archives? Fortunately, there are several options available, both online and offline. Each resource has its own strengths and weaknesses, so it's worth exploring a few different avenues to see what you can find.

1. Online Databases

Several online databases specialize in digitizing and indexing historical newspapers. These platforms often offer powerful search tools that allow you to quickly find articles related to specific people, places, or events. Some popular options include:

  • Newspapers.com: This is one of the largest online newspaper archives, with a vast collection of titles from across the United States. While it requires a subscription, the extensive coverage and advanced search capabilities can make it well worth the investment. You might find several Tarrant County newspapers included in its database.
  • GenealogyBank: Similar to Newspapers.com, GenealogyBank focuses on genealogical research and includes a significant collection of historical newspapers. It also offers access to other genealogical records, such as obituaries and census data, making it a comprehensive resource for family history research.
  • Chronicling America (Library of Congress): This free resource from the Library of Congress offers access to a selection of digitized newspapers from around the country. While its coverage of Tarrant County may be limited, it's always worth checking to see if any relevant titles are included. The advantage of this is that it is a free resource to use.

When using these online databases, be sure to experiment with different search terms and keywords. Try searching for specific names, places, or events, and use wildcards or Boolean operators to broaden or narrow your search. Also, keep in mind that not all newspapers have been digitized, so you may need to explore other resources if you can't find what you're looking for online.

2. Local Libraries

Your local libraries in Tarrant County are also a great place to find historical newspaper archives. They often have physical collections of newspapers on microfilm or in bound volumes, as well as access to online databases that may not be available to the general public. Some libraries to check out include:

  • Fort Worth Public Library: The Fort Worth Public Library has a dedicated genealogy and local history department with a wealth of resources, including newspaper archives. Their staff can provide assistance with your research and help you navigate the available resources.
  • Arlington Public Library: The Arlington Public Library also maintains a collection of local history materials, including newspapers. Check their website or contact the library directly to learn more about their holdings and access policies.
  • Other Tarrant County Libraries: Don't forget to explore the libraries in other cities and towns within Tarrant County, such as Grapevine, Southlake, and Mansfield. Each library may have unique collections and resources related to its local community.

When visiting a library to access newspaper archives, it's a good idea to call ahead and inquire about their holdings and any special procedures or restrictions. Some libraries may require you to make an appointment to use certain resources, while others may have limited hours for accessing historical materials.

Tips for Effective Newspaper Archive Research

Navigating newspaper archives can sometimes feel like searching for a needle in a haystack. To make your research more efficient and productive, keep these tips in mind:

  1. Start with a Clear Goal: Before you start searching, take some time to define your research goals. What specific information are you looking for? Which time period are you most interested in? Having a clear focus will help you narrow your search and avoid getting overwhelmed by the vast amount of information available.
  2. Use Specific Keywords: The more specific your keywords, the more targeted your search will be. Instead of just searching for "Tarrant County history," try searching for "Fort Worth aviation industry 1940s" or "Arlington school desegregation." Experiment with different combinations of keywords to see what yields the best results.
  3. Try Different Search Terms: Don't be afraid to get creative with your search terms. Think about the different ways people might have referred to the same person, place, or event. For example, if you're researching a particular individual, try searching for their full name, their nickname, and their initials. If you're researching a specific event, try searching for different keywords related to that event.
  4. Check Spelling Variations: Spelling conventions have changed over time, so be sure to check for spelling variations when searching historical newspapers. For example, a name that is now spelled "Smith" might have been spelled "Smyth" in the past. Similarly, place names and other terms may have different spellings depending on the time period.
  5. Be Patient and Persistent: Searching newspaper archives can be a time-consuming process, so be prepared to be patient and persistent. Don't get discouraged if you don't find what you're looking for right away. Keep trying different search strategies and exploring different resources, and eventually, you're likely to uncover some hidden gems.
